Solution

The correct option is C Renin
Endocrine cells present in different parts of the gastro-intestinal tract secrete four major peptide hormones, namely gastrin, secretin, cholecystokinin (CCK) and gastric inhibitory peptide (GIP).
Renin enzyme is secreted by the kidneys that participates in the body's renin–angiotensin–aldosterone system (RAAS).
